Current Property Rates in Gaya

The current property rates in Gaya vary across different localities. Some of the major localities in Gaya and their approximate price ranges are:

  • Manpur: ₹2,500 - ₹4,000 per sqft
  • Katari Hill Road: ₹3,000 - ₹5,000 per sqft
  • Station Road: ₹2,000 - ₹3,500 per sqft
  • Civil Lines: ₹2,500 - ₹4,500 per sqft
  • Delhi Public School Road: ₹3,500 - ₹6,000 per sqft

Factors Driving Property Prices in Gaya

The property prices in Gaya are driven by several factors, including:

  • Infrastructure development: The development of infrastructure such as roads, bridges, and public transportation has increased the demand for properties in Gaya, leading to higher prices.
  • Proximity to IT and commercial hubs: The proximity to IT and commercial hubs has increased the demand for properties in Gaya, particularly in areas such as Manpur and Katari Hill Road.
  • Metro connectivity: The proposed metro project in Gaya is expected to increase the property prices in areas such as Station Road and Civil Lines.
